Description Suggest change

The first pitch (5.10a) is a finger crack which leads to a 3'' crack ending on a ledge with a bolt anchor at 90'. The second short pitch (5.10d/5.11a) climbs a ramp protected by a bolt, then climbs crack and face in a vertical dihedral to a second ledge with bolts.

Location Suggest change

The start is 3' right of the bolted sport route

Protection Suggest change

Gear: Thin to 3"
